diff --git a/.github/workflows/test.yml b/.github/workflows/test.yml index 5c1d7183..8dd96899 100644 --- a/.github/workflows/test.yml +++ b/.github/workflows/test.yml @@ -43,7 +43,7 @@ jobs: export CC=/usr/bin/clang export CXX=/usr/bin/clang++ fi - ./setup.sh + KASSIOPEIA_CUSTOM_CMAKE_ARGS="-DENABLE_SANITIZE_ADDRESSES=ON" ./setup.sh shell: bash - name: Launch environment and run tests @@ -72,7 +72,8 @@ jobs: root-core root-io-xmlparser root-minuit2 root-spectrum root-genvector \ vtk vtk-qt \ boost-devel fftw-devel gsl-devel hdf5-devel libomp-devel liburing-devel libxml2-devel log4cxx-devel \ - ocl-icd-devel openmpi-devel openssl-devel sqlite-devel vtk-devel zlib-devel + ocl-icd-devel openmpi-devel openssl-devel sqlite-devel vtk-devel zlib-devel \ + libasan - name: Build code run: | if ${{ matrix.use_clang }}; then @@ -81,7 +82,7 @@ jobs: export CC=/usr/bin/clang export CXX=/usr/bin/clang++ fi - ./setup.sh + KASSIOPEIA_CUSTOM_CMAKE_ARGS="-DENABLE_SANITIZE_ADDRESSES=ON" ./setup.sh shell: bash - name: Launch environment and run tests